Aloe Vera
Aloe vera is grown in pots and placed in a cooking area that is quite suitable. However, this is a plant that needs a lot of light. You can place the pot on a kitchen door frame with plenty of light. No need to water as much as the plant is suitable for dry soil conditions. You can use the leaves as a juice or use compounds in the leaves with anti-inflammatory properties to apply facial beautification.
Herbs
Herbs can be grown in small pots, hung or placed on a window
sill near the stove to ensure that the plant receives the right amount of
light, not too bright. With a dimly lit kitchen, you can consider growing
easy-to-grow crops such as chives, parsley, mint ...

Air Plant
Air plants are easy to live with, they don't need soil and can still thrive when placed in moist or watery environments. You can plant in glass jars, decorative puzzle pieces or put in hanging pots ... Water the plants by misting or washing them once a week.

Spider-spiders
Spiders can be grown in hanging pots to create a beautiful shape for the cooking corner. The seedlings are developed in flowering branches. Keep plants moist for a better kitchen corner thanks to the presence of a bright green patch.
